WebPeroxisome proliferator-activated receptors (PPARs) are members of the ligand-activated nuclear hormone receptor superfamily of transcription factors that includes receptors for steroids, thyroid hormone, retinoic acid, and vitamin D. WebApr 22, 2016 · Peroxisome proliferator-activated receptors (PPARs) are a family of transcriptional factors. Among PPAR proteins, PPARα has been shown to be involved in lipid metabolism through upregulation of fatty acid oxidation [ 8 ]. Peroxisome proliferator-activated receptor alpha (PPAR-α), also known as NR1C1 (nuclear receptor subfamily 1, group C, member 1), is a nuclear receptor protein functioning as a transcription factor that in humans is encoded by the PPARA gene.
